"space opera" meaning in English

See space opera in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Noun

Forms: space operas [plural]
Etymology: Coined by fan and writer Wilson "Bob" Tucker in 1941. The term was originally derived from the term horse opera to describe a specific, hackneyed science fiction writing style. Head templates: {{en-noun|~}} space opera (countable and uncountable, plural space operas)
  1. (initially derogatory) A subgenre of speculative fiction or science fiction that emphasizes space travel, romantic adventure, and larger-than-life characters often set against vast exotic settings.
